Выбор разрешений для приложения GitHub Enterprise Server 39 Docs - советы и рекомендации

GitHub Enterprise Server предоставляет широкий спектр инструментов и функций, которые помогают вашей команде эффективно сотрудничать и управлять проектами разного масштаба. При разработке приложения на GitHub Enterprise Server важно правильно выбрать разрешения для обеспечения безопасности и гибкости вашего приложения.
Одним из главных моментов при выборе разрешений является уровень доступа пользователей к вашему приложению. GitHub Enterprise Server предлагает различные роли, такие как владелец, администратор и участник, каждая из которых имеет разные права и возможности в системе. Вы можете задать необходимый уровень доступа для каждого пользователя и контролировать их действия в приложении.
Дополнительно вы можете использовать разрешения для ограничения доступа к определенным репозиториям, веткам или файлам в вашем приложении. Например, вы можете предоставить доступ только определенным группам пользователей или ограничить доступ к конфиденциальной информации. Это поможет вам создать более безопасное и контролируемое окружение для разработки и сотрудничества в вашем приложении GitHub Enterprise Server.
Корректный выбор разрешений для приложения на GitHub Enterprise Server 39 Docs важен для обеспечения безопасности и эффективности вашего проекта. Уделяйте особое внимание настройке уровня доступа пользователей и использованию гибкого механизма разрешений для контроля доступа к репозиториям и файлам. Это поможет вам создать комфортные условия для сотрудничества в вашем приложении.
Разрешения для GitHub Enterprise Server 3.9 Docs
GitHub Enterprise Server 3.9 Docs позволяет администраторам управлять разрешениями для пользователей и организаций. Разрешения определяют, какие действия и функциональности доступны для каждого пользователя.
Разрешения в GitHub Enterprise Server 3.9 Docs можно настроить на уровне организации или репозитория. На уровне организации можно установить разрешения для всех репозиториев внутри организации, а также задать общие правила доступа. На уровне репозитория можно точно настроить доступ для отдельных пользователей или команд.
Название разрешения | Описание |
---|---|
Администратор организации | Полный доступ ко всем репозиториям и функциональностям организации. |
Писатель организации | Полный доступ для создания, редактирования и удаления репозиториев организации. |
Читатель организации | Доступ только для просмотра репозиториев организации. |
Коллаборатор репозитория | Полный доступ ко всем функциональностям конкретного репозитория. |
Архивариус репозитория | Только доступ для чтения и скачивания архива репозитория. |
Администраторы могут назначать или изменять разрешения для пользователей и организаций в настройках GitHub Enterprise Server 3.9 Docs. Они также могут просматривать журнал изменений разрешений для отслеживания истории прав доступа.
С помощью правильной настройки разрешений вы можете обеспечить безопасность и контроль доступа в GitHub Enterprise Server 3.9 Docs в соответствии с требованиями вашей организации.
Выбор разрешений
При выборе разрешений для вашего приложения в GitHub Enterprise Server 3.9, необходимо учитывать соответствующие права доступа и роли пользователей. Это позволит гибко настроить работу приложения и обеспечить безопасность данных.
Перед тем как приступить к выбору разрешений, рекомендуется ознакомиться с документацией GitHub Enterprise Server 3.9, чтобы полностью понять возможности и ограничения среды разработки.
В процессе выбора разрешений важно определить, какие действия и доступ к ресурсам вам необходимы для вашего приложения. Например, если ваше приложение работает с репозиториями, вам могут потребоваться следующие разрешения:
- Чтение содержимого репозиториев
- Запись и обновление содержимого репозиториев
- Управление запросами на слияние
- Управление коммитами и ветками
Помимо разрешений, также важно задать роли пользователям, которые будут работать с вашим приложением. Это может быть администратор, разработчик или пользователь с ограниченными правами. Назначение правильных ролей поможет предотвратить несанкционированный доступ и ошибки при выполнении операций.
Важно помнить, что выбор разрешений и ролей должен быть основан на анализе требований вашего приложения и его функциональности. Не рекомендуется предоставлять лишние разрешения, которые не требуются приложению, а также давать пользователям больше прав, чем им необходимо для выполнения задач.
После выбора необходимых разрешений и ролей, не забудьте проверить конфигурацию безопасности и доступности для вашего приложения. Также рекомендуется регулярно обновлять конфигурацию, анализируя изменения требований и обновления GitHub Enterprise Server.
Варианты доступа
При работе с разрешениями для приложения GitHub Enterprise Server 39 Docs доступны следующие варианты доступа:
read | Доступ на чтение. Пользователь может просматривать контент, но не может изменять его. |
write | Доступ на запись. Пользователь может просматривать и изменять контент. |
admin | Полный доступ и управление разрешениями. Пользователь может просматривать, изменять и удалять контент, а также управлять разрешениями других пользователей. |
В зависимости от роли пользователя и требуемых прав доступа, можно выбрать соответствующий вариант доступа для каждого пользователя приложения GitHub Enterprise Server 39 Docs.
Уровни доступа
GitHub Enterprise Server предоставляет несколько уровней доступа для управления разрешениями пользователей и ограничениями в вашем приложении. Каждый уровень доступа имеет свои характеристики и возможности.
Владелец
Роль владельца предоставляет полный доступ и контроль над приложением. Владелец может управлять пользователями, разрешениями, настройками безопасности и другими важными параметрами. Также владелец имеет право вносить изменения в основные элементы приложения и файлы на сервере.
Администратор
Администратор имеет широкий набор возможностей для управления и настройки приложения. Он может добавлять и удалять пользователей, менять их разрешения, а также настраивать настройки безопасности и аутентификации. Администратор также может просматривать и редактировать основные элементы приложения.
Разработчик
Роль разработчика предоставляет доступ к основным функциям приложения: создание, редактирование и управление репозиториями, запросами на слияние и ветками. Разработчик может создавать и редактировать код, загружать файлы и делать другие операции, связанные с разработкой программного обеспечения.
Гость
Гость имеет ограниченный доступ к приложению и может только просматривать содержимое репозиториев. Гость не может вносить изменения или делать запросы на слияние. Однако он может просматривать код, файлы и историю коммитов для ознакомления.
Выбор уровня доступа зависит от требований вашего приложения и роли пользователей в нем. Обычно владелец и администраторы имеют полный доступ, а разработчики и гости имеют ограниченные возможности в зависимости от своих задач.
GitHub Enterprise Server 3.9 Docs
В этой документации вы найдете информацию о различных возможностях и функциях, предоставляемых GitHub Enterprise Server 3.9, а также руководства по их использованию.
Основные разделы этой документации включают:
- Установка и настройка GitHub Enterprise Server
- Управление пользователями и доступом
- Разрешения для приложений
- Управление репозиториями и кодом
- Интеграции и расширения
Каждый раздел содержит подробные инструкции и советы, которые помогут вам максимально использовать возможности GitHub Enterprise Server 3.9 для вашей организации.
Если у вас возникли вопросы или проблемы при использовании GitHub Enterprise Server 3.9, вы можете обратиться в службу поддержки GitHub для получения помощи.
Мы надеемся, что данная документация поможет вам успешно использовать GitHub Enterprise Server 3.9 и достичь ваших целей в разработке программного обеспечения.
Описание документации
Документация по разрешениям приложения GitHub Enterprise Server 39 предоставляет подробную информацию о доступных разрешениях и их использовании. Здесь вы найдете инструкции о том, как настроить разрешения для пользователей и команд, чтобы они имели необходимый доступ к репозиториям и другим функциям GitHub Enterprise Server.
Документация основывается на последней версии GitHub Enterprise Server 39 и содержит информацию о всех возможных разрешениях и их замечаниях. Вы можете использовать эту документацию для понимания, как управлять доступом в вашем инстансе GitHub Enterprise Server 39 и гарантировать безопасность вашей системы.
Документация по разрешениям включает в себя подробные инструкции по использованию и настройке следующих разрешений:
- Разрешения репозитория
- Разрешения организации
- Разрешения команд
- Разрешения владельца
- Дополнительные разрешения
Кроме того, в документации предоставлены примеры использования каждого разрешения и общие рекомендации по безопасности для настройки доступа в GitHub Enterprise Server 39. Вы также найдете информацию о доступных API-методах, которые позволяют вам управлять разрешениями приложения через программный интерфейс.
Мы надеемся, что эта документация поможет вам лучше понять систему разрешений приложения GitHub Enterprise Server 39 и эффективно управлять доступом в вашей организации или команде.
Руководство по установке
Требования к системе
Перед установкой GitHub Enterprise Server необходимо выполнить следующие требования к системе:
- Система должна быть базовой операционной системой CentOS, RHEL или Ubuntu
- Должны быть установлены Docker и Docker Compose
- Рекомендуется обеспечить наличие минимум 8 ГБ оперативной памяти, 4 ядерного процессора и 100 ГБ свободного места на диске
Установка
Для установки GitHub Enterprise Server выполните следующие шаги:
- Скачайте установочный пакет с официального сайта GitHub
- Установите Docker и Docker Compose, используя инструкции для вашей операционной системы
- Распакуйте скачанный пакет и перейдите в его каталог
- Настройте параметры установки в файле `config.yml`
- Запустите установку командой `./configure` и следуйте инструкциям
- После завершения установки, выполните команду `./run` для запуска GitHub Enterprise Server
После успешной установки и запуска GitHub Enterprise Server, вы сможете получить доступ к нему через веб-интерфейс и приступить к настройке и использованию.
Вопрос-ответ:
Какие разрешения можно выбрать для приложения GitHub Enterprise Server?
В приложении GitHub Enterprise Server доступны различные разрешения в зависимости от роли пользователя. Некоторые из них включают чтение, запись, удаление, администрирование репозиториев, управление пользователями и т. д.
Какие права могут быть назначены администратору GitHub Enterprise Server?
Администратору GitHub Enterprise Server могут быть назначены следующие права: полный доступ ко всем репозиториям, возможность управлять пользователями, настройками безопасности, доступом к API и системными настройками.
Какие разрешения могут быть назначены разработчику в GitHub Enterprise Server?
Разработчику в GitHub Enterprise Server могут быть назначены различные разрешения, такие как чтение, запись, коммит и пуш в репозитории, создание и управление ветками, возможность открывать и закрывать Pull-запросы и т. д.
Какую роль может получить пользователь в GitHub Enterprise Server?
В GitHub Enterprise Server пользователь может получить различные роли в зависимости от его задач и ответственности. Некоторые из ролей включают владельца репозитория, администратора организации, разработчика, участника и гостя.
Можно ли настроить специальные разрешения для определенного репозитория в GitHub Enterprise Server?
Да, в GitHub Enterprise Server есть возможность настраивать специальные разрешения для определенного репозитория. Вы можете указать, какие пользователи имеют доступ к репозиторию, и назначить им различные уровни доступа, включая чтение, запись и администрирование.
Какие разрешения доступны для приложения GitHub Enterprise Server 39 Docs?
Для приложения GitHub Enterprise Server 39 Docs доступны следующие разрешения: чтение (read), выполнение (execute), запись (write), удаление (delete), администрирование (admin).
Видео:
Смартфон для “красноглазиков“, ИИ спасет всех и релиз GitHub Enterprise Server 3.9
Смартфон для “красноглазиков“, ИИ спасет всех и релиз GitHub Enterprise Server 3.9 by Sergey Nemchinskiy 13,170 views 3 months ago 20 minutes
Публикуем наш сайт с помощью Github pages И используем инструменты VS code для работы с git
Публикуем наш сайт с помощью Github pages И используем инструменты VS code для работы с git by WebStack - Frontend 17,768 views 1 year ago 8 minutes, 11 seconds